Saxony: SächsDSB presents its 2023 data protection activity report
On April 24, 2024, the Saxon data protection authority (SächsDSB) announced that it presented its 2023 data protection activity report to the President of the State Parliament. In particular, SächsDSB outlined that, during the reporting period, it:
- received 1,160 complaints, almost 10% more than in 2022;
- was notified of 950 data breaches (around 150 more than in 2022) - most concerning incorrect dispatch and the loss of postal documents, open email distribution list, loss of data storage media due to burglary or theft, and the access of personal data through cybercrime;
- initiated, in coordination with other data protection authorities, proceedings against OpenAI LLC; and
- addressed several topics, including background checks of people for the European Football Championship, employee data protection when presenting extended certificates of good conduct, excessive data collection during school entrance examinations, and recording telephone conversations by a social welfare authority.
